windows遇到解压错误怎么办
在Windows系统中遇到解压错误时,可能是由于文件损坏、压缩工具问题或系统权限等原因导致。以下是详细的排查和解决方法:
1. 确认文件完整性
- 重新下载文件:网络传输中断可能导致文件损坏,尤其是大文件。
- 校验哈希值:对比下载源提供的MD5/SHA1校验值(使用工具如
CertUtil
命令或第三方工具如 HashCheck
)。
cmd
certutil -hashfile 文件名.扩展名 MD5
2. 更换解压工具
- 尝试其他工具:
- 推荐工具:7-Zip、WinRAR、PeaZip。
- 右键压缩文件 → 选择其他工具解压(如“7-Zip → 提取到...”)。
- 修复压缩包(仅WinRAR支持):
- 用WinRAR打开文件 → 点击 工具 → 修复压缩文件。
- 保存修复后的文件并重新解压。
3. 检查文件路径和名称
- 路径过长:Windows路径限制为260字符。尝试将文件移动到更短路径(如
C:\test
)。
- 特殊字符/编码问题:重命名文件为英文或数字,避免中文/特殊符号。
4. 释放磁盘空间
- 确保目标磁盘有足够空间(需大于压缩包大小的2倍)。
5. 关闭占用文件的进程
- 按
Ctrl+Shift+Esc
打开任务管理器 → 结束可能与文件冲突的进程(如杀毒软件、资源管理器)。
6. 以管理员权限运行
7. 命令行解压(适用于高级用户)
- 使用
tar
命令(Windows 10+内置):
cmd
tar -xf 文件名.zip -C 解压目标路径
8. 检查系统错误
- 运行磁盘检查:
cmd
chkdsk /f C:
(需重启后生效)
9. 其他可能性
- 分卷压缩包缺失:确保所有分卷(如
.part1.rar
, .part2.rar
)在同一目录。
- 加密文件:输入正确的解压密码(联系文件提供者)。
- 杀毒软件拦截:临时关闭杀毒软件(如360、Windows Defender)。
终极方案
如果上述方法无效,可能是文件严重损坏:
- 联系文件提供者重新发送。
- 使用专业修复工具(如 Zip Repair
、Advanced Archive Repair
)。
提示:定期备份重要文件,并使用可靠压缩格式(如 .zip
或 .7z
)减少损坏风险。